Born: February 1671 in Cap-de-la-Madeleine, Canada, New France
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Marie-Anne married François DUMONTIER dit BRILLANT 27 February 1696 in Batiscan, Canada, New France . The couple had (at least) 3 children.
François DUMONTIER dit BRILLANT was born abt. 1668 in Paris, France. François died abt. 1714 in Canada.
Marie-Anne RIVARD dite LORANGER died 15 October 1750 in Grondines, Canada, New France .

From its inception in the early 1600s until 1760, it was called Canada, New France.
1760 to 1763, it was simply Canada
1763 to 1791 - Province of Québec
1791 to 1867 - Lower Canada
1867 to present - Québec, Canada.
